While visiting her sister in Wisconsin, my mother, Donna Harwell became very ill with flu like symptoms. After a few days of this, she became so weak, my aunt took her to the hospital. The doctors found an infection in the lower lobe of her lung. Thinking it was pneumonia they started her on heavy antibiotics. When the antibiotics failed to help her and the infection grew, they determined it was not pneumonia. After many test including Swine flu, H1N1 and H1N2 came out negative they put my mother in the infectious disease ward. She is very ill and the doctors have yet to figure out what the infection in her lung is. The hospital she is in, in Wisconsin does not have it's own labs and all test results are taking one to two days to come back. Making all of this more frustrating for us. My mother is 67 years old and has a rare autoimmune disease that weakens the muscles that support the torso. She was on prednisone which is a synthetic corticosteroid drug that is particularly effective as an immunosupressant, and affects virtually all of the immune system. This weakens her immune system to keep system from fighting itself. But it makes her more susceptible to other diseases that might attack her system. In recent months her autoimmune disease has been doing better and she hasn't been on the prednisone. Still her ability to fight disease is still some what weakened. Mom has Valley Fever.
Valley fever is caused by fungi in the soil. The fungi that cause valley fever can be stirred into the air by anything that disrupts the soil, such as farming, construction and wind. The fungi can then be breathed into the lungs. Valley fever is a form of coccidioidomycosis (kok-sid-e-oi-doh-mi-KOH-sis), or cocci (KOK-si) infection. It can cause fever, chest pain and coughing, among other signs and symptoms. More than half of those who inhale the valley fever fungi have few, if any, problems. But some, especially pregnant women, people with weakened immune systems (like my mom), and those of Asian, Hispanic and African descent, may develop a more serious and sometimes fatal form of coccidioidomycosis infection. If you do develop symptoms, especially severe ones, the course of the disease is highly variable. It can take from six months to a year to fully recover, and fatigue and joint aches can last even longer. The severity of the disease depends on several factors, including your overall health and the number of fungus spores you inhale.
